one type of granola is 30% fruit, an another is 15%. what mass of each type of granola should be mixed to make 600g of granola is 21% fruit?
\n" ); document.write( ".
\n" ); document.write( "Let x = amount (grams) of 30% granola
\n" ); document.write( "then
\n" ); document.write( "600-x = amount (grams) of 15% granola
\n" ); document.write( ".
\n" ); document.write( ".30x + .15(600-x) = .21(600)
\n" ); document.write( ".30x + 90-.15x = 126
\n" ); document.write( ".15x + 90 = 126
\n" ); document.write( ".15x = 36
\n" ); document.write( "x = 240 grams (30% granola)
\n" ); document.write( ".
\n" ); document.write( "15% granola:
\n" ); document.write( "600-x = 600-240 = 360 grams\r
